The Victoria International School of Sharjah (VISS) was founded in 2007, the result of a strong, long term relationship between the governments of Sharjah and the State of Victoria in Australia. Both governments prioritise the learning and growth of all. His Highness Sheikh Dr Sultan Bin Mohammed Al-Qasimi, Ruler of Sharjah has great admiration for Australian (especially Victoria's) curriculum with its recent extensive enhancements, as well as the methods Australian teachers use to encourage children to learn and the way the State of Victoria designs schools for the 21st century - using flexible learning spaces and the latest technology. He has been pleased to be able to make this available to young people living in the UAE. VISS is to be a lighthouse school for improvements in Sharjah schools.
The school is supported by both the Government of Sharjah and the Government of the Australian State of Victoria.
